Sumario:The energy crisis that affected Argentina had several causes and its consequences were highly visible at the end of 2011 when Argentina registered a trade deficit. This juncture forced the actors involved to make decisions in this regard and taking a stand on the issue, generating a complex process of rearrangements. This work is close to these events, which ended with the nationalization of the oil company YPF in April 2012. We will focus our analysis in the early stages of public policy, the emergence of the issue and its inclusion in the government's agenda of the National Executive Power and its development until the decision making in alliance with the country's oil-producing provinces.
